Adidas Unveils NBA All-Star Game Uniforms, Apparel
December 28, 2015 at 4:55 pm

Adidas has unveiled the uniforms and apparel collection for the 65th NBA All-Star Game in Toronto, which will be the first NBA All-Star Game to take place outside of the U.S. To celebrate this fact, Adidas incorporated elements indigenous to Canada, Toronto's cityscape and its basketball history. LeBron James Signs Lifetime Deal with Nike
December 15, 2015 at 3:41 pm

NBA star LeBron James has signed a lifetime endorsement deal with Nike, which has endorsed the Cleveland Cavaliers forward since 2003, when he signed a $90 million contract.
